Comparative Study Of Debris Flow Development Law In The Eastern Edge Of Qinghai-tibet Plateau Region

Xiaojiang River basin and Bailongjiang River basin lying in the eastern edge of Qinghai-Tibet Plateau is the areas where the debris flow is the most widely distributed and the largest and the most frequent occurred in China. With the uniqueness of its location, there are comparabilities to debris flow development law of the two river basin.The comparative study of debris flow activity law of the two river basin in the formation conditions and distribution of debris flow and Quaternary debris flow activity law in the ancient can help us better understand the relationship between the environment and the formation, distribution, evolution and future development trend of debris flow in the eastern edge of the Qinghai-Tibet plateau region,and provide direction for environmental management based on development for different regions of debris flow.Bailongjiang and Xiaojiang river basin not only develop the modern debris flow, but also the distribution of ancient debris flow deposits are also widespread. Bailongjiang and Xiaojiang River basin is located in ends of the border belt of China's north and south of landforms, but also located in the marginal zone of the monsoon, in order to provide favorable conditions for development of debris flow. In this paper, by analysis and comparison of two debris basins formed by internal and external motivation factors, the geological structure, the the intermittent uplift of new tectonic movement and human activities are stable environmental factors in many environmental factors. The years of poor temperature, lithology, slope conditions on the formation are more active to Bailongjiang valley debris flow, while the precipitation factors on the formation of debris flows in Xiaojiang River Basin are more active in Bailongjiang River Basin.The analysis of debris flow distribution characteristics of the eastern edge of Qinghai-Tibet Plateau region mainly compares the locations of two valley debris flow areas, the distribution density of debris flow, characteristics of the spatial distribution of debris flow ,characteristics of the distribution characteristics of debris flow occurred at a time, and reaches the relevance of these aspects in the two basins.Ancient mud-rock flow on the Quaternary research, the author mainly relies on sedimentary characteristics of the two basin of ancient mud-rock, landscape positions of terrace distribution and their relationships,with a number of dating data and literature analysis of the Quaternary basin of the two ancient mud-rock flow carried out in phases, the two Quaternary basin can be divided into eight ancient mud-rock flow. And by the new tectonic movement, terraces landscape and climate change during development of the debris flow and development of the relationship between the environment, combined with the evidence of the atmospheric circulation forms of Glaciation and Interglacial during the Quaternary,characteristics of sporo-pollen assemblage and total analysis of chemical element,the following conclusion will be given:in the Qinghai-Tibet Plateau Quaternary debris flow activity cycle, the Bailongjiang River debris flow activity cycle was mainly affected by climatic cycles of control, that is, debris Development was corresponding to the Interglacial or interstadial;Xiaojiang river valley debris flow activity cycle mainly was affected by the new tectonic movement of the control,that is,each new tectonic uplift of activity occurred intermittently after the debris flow activity began.
